Debian: New slash packages fix multiple vulnerabilities Print E-mail

Debian It has been discovered that Slash, the Slashdot Like Automated Storytelling Homepage suffers from two vulnerabilities related to insufficient input sanitation, leading to execution of SQL commands (CVE-2008-2231) and cross-site scripting (CVE-2008-2553).
- ------------------------------------------------------------------------
Debian Security Advisory DSA-1633-1                  security@debian.org
http://www.debian.org/security/                           Florian Weimer
September 01, 2008                    http://www.debian.org/security/faq
- ------------------------------------------------------------------------

Package        : slash
Vulnerability  : SQL Injection, Cross-Site Scripting
Problem type   : remote
Debian-specific: no
CVE Id(s)      : CVE-2008-2231, CVE-2008-2553
Debian Bug     : 484499

It has been discovered that Slash, the Slashdot Like Automated
Storytelling Homepage suffers from two vulnerabilities related to
insufficient input sanitation, leading to execution of SQL commands 
(CVE-2008-2231) and cross-site scripting (CVE-2008-2553).

For the stable distribution (etch), these problems have been fixed in
version 2.2.6-8etch1.

In the unstable distribution (sid), the slash package is currently
uninstallable and will be removed soon.

We recommend that you upgrade your slash package.
